zoukankan      html  css  js  c++  java
  • 安装mariadb数据库

    1.安装mariadb数据库

    apt install mariadb-server
    systemctl restart mariadb.service
    systemctl enable mariadb.service
    

    2.进入mysql
    MariaDB [(none)]> show databases;
    +--------------------+
    | Database |
    +--------------------+
    | information_schema |
    | mysql |
    | performance_schema |
    +--------------------+
    3 rows in set (0.000 sec)

    3.修改配置文件

    ls -l /usr/share/mysql/		#有4个规模的配置文件模板
    vim /etc/my.cnf			#配置文件
    ls -l /var/lib/mysql		#每个数据库会在此文件夹下建立一个单独目录
    

    4.查看mysql数据库相关信息

    select database();		#查看当前进入的数据库
    select user();			#查看当前登录用户
    show databases;			#查看数据库
    use mysql			#进入mysql数据库
    show tables;			#查看此数据库的表,test没表,可以看其他数据库的
    desc user;			#查看表结果
    show variables like 'innodb%';	#查看环境变量
    

    5.设置mariadb root密码

    mysqladmin -u root password '123456'
    mysql -u root -p'123456'
    

    6.调用系统资源

    MariaDB [(none)]> system ls -l /root
    MariaDB [scott]> source /scott.sql
    

    7.更改字符集
    查看Linux的字符集用locale命令

    status				#查看mariadb属性
    Server characterset:	utf8mb4
    Db     characterset:	utf8mb4
    Client characterset:	utf8mb4
    Conn.  characterset:	utf8mb4
    

    8.客户端的字符集要和数据库的字符集一致,不一致有可能乱码

    vim /etc/mysql/mariadb.conf.d/50-server.cnf
    character-set-server  = utf8
    collation-server      = utf8
    
    systemctl restart mariadb.service
    MariaDB [(none)]> status	#重启后变更为新字符集
    Server characterset:	utf8
    
  • 相关阅读:
    【郑轻】[1749]Forceast!
    【郑轻】[1749]Forceast!
    【郑轻】[1754]Chowhound!Chowhound!!Chowhound!!!
    【郑轻】[1754]Chowhound!Chowhound!!Chowhound!!!
    【郑轻】[1750]Bean!
    【郑轻】[1750]Bean!
    【郑轻】[1000]整数A+B
    【郑轻】[1000]整数A+B
    【杭电】[1236]排名
    【杭电】[1236]排名
  • 原文地址:https://www.cnblogs.com/tomtellyou/p/13211731.html
Copyright © 2011-2022 走看看